在DevOps评级过程中,协助试点项目完成评级,需要熟悉如下技能。代码仓库代码仓库:Svn、GitLab。分支策略:熟悉主流代码仓库的分支策略。并根据项目的不同阶段进行调整。代码评审:基于不同的分支策略,提供相应的代码评审流程。代码提交规范:基于不同的代码仓库,代码语言,制定相应的代码提交规范。配置文件管理:基于不同的代码语言,制定相应的配置文件提交规范和维护策略。代码质量:基于不同的代码仓库,代
1.1 概述在企业开发中最常用的build工具是maven,因此绝大多数项目都是采用maven来进行开发的。在项目开发过程中,经常需要做的事情就是项目的编译、打包和发布等这些重复性的事情。如何做到自动化的处理这些繁琐与无聊的工作,就是本文需要解决的问题。解决的方案就是使用jenkins这个工具来帮助我们。1.2 准备条件前提是电脑上已经具备java开发的环境:jdk+eclipse(或MyEcli
制品晋级实践【New】准备仓库: 按照环境不同,创建四个仓库分别存储不同环境的ld" }.
原创 2022-08-17 08:12:31
741阅读
软件工程师未来展望 未来三年,开发者的平台将如何变化? 您是否仍将使用基于桌面的开发工具? 基于云的软件开发选项正在变得越来越强大,但是它们会完全取代台式机吗? 对于某些开发人员而言,基于云的软件开发工具将是很自然的选择,因此我们应该期望迁移到Che之类的工具。 但是台式机在未来仍将保持活力和活力:对于许多类型的问题,台式机是正确的解决方案。 当然会有灰色区域。 通过基于桌面和云的解决方
转载 2024-01-09 09:10:46
51阅读
云这两年是一个火爆的技术,那么如何开发云产品。技术角度上讲,技术没有很大的革新,只是开拓了应用方式,因此要介入云产品开发,了解云的构建模式和一定的开发模型即可。当然核心部分,还是有不少技术挑战。云数据云开发提供了一个 JSON 数据库,顾名思义,数据库中的每条记录都是一个 JSON 格式的对象。一个数据库可以有多个集合(相当于关系型数据中的表),集合可看做一个 JSON 数组,数组中的每个对象就
转载 2024-02-02 06:44:32
65阅读
文章目录使用Github目的基本概念仓库(Repository)收藏(Star)复制克隆项目(Fork)发起请求(Pull Request)关注(Watch)事务卡片(Issue)Github主页仓库主页个人主页注册github账号创建仓库/创建新项目说明仓库主页仓库管理新建文件编辑文件删除文件上传文件搜索文件下载/检出项目Github IssuesGit的安装使用(Mac)Git工作区域1.
一、引言  最近在整理理大数据模式下的数据仓库数据模型,资料来自互联网和读过的数据仓库理论和实践相关。二、3NF(1)1NF-无重复的列  数据库表的每一列都是不可分割的基本数据项,同一列中不能有多个值,即实体中的某个属性不能有多个值或者不能有重复的属性。  如果出现重复的属性,就可能需要定义一个新的实体,新的实体由重复的属性构成,新实体与原实体之间为一对多关系。在第一范式(1NF)中表的每一行只
仓库管理,对于生产制造型企业来说是重中之重,很多制造企业的大部分”身家“,都在仓库里了。众多的原材料和堆积如山的成品、半成品,往往占用了企业大部分的流动资金。 来料是否及时,物料是否齐备,库存是否安全,配件品质是否合格,库容是否足够,进出是否通畅等等无不影响着生产的各环节。在传统的仓库管理模式下,容易出现以下问题:1.当物料存放的位置经常变动,容易造成经常找不到货,影响到仓库作业的
jfrog artifactory 使用Artifactory 仓库类型 Artifactory 仓库主要有四种类型,远程仓库、本地仓库、虚拟仓库及分发仓库,分别应用在如下不同的场景。远程仓库 Artifactory 仓库支持代理公网或内网二进制软件制品仓库(Artifactory, Nexus,Harbor等),按需获取后在本地进行缓存,可大幅度提升构建效率。于代理及缓存公共仓库,不能向此类型的
转载 2024-02-20 13:14:04
230阅读
Git代码仓版本号与分支管理方法随着代码量的不断增多,软件架构的复杂度逐渐上升,原始的胡乱commit已经无法满足项目日益发展的需要,所以急需对项目进行好好管理。git基本操作方法不再赘述,本文主要介绍版本号和分支的管理方法。 文章目录Git代码仓版本号与分支管理方法1. 版本号管理2. 分支管理3. 使用.gitignore4. commit 规范5. 操作示例6. 其他常用操作附录参考链接 1
前言数据仓库将是中国未来几年IT行业的明星,其发展将是无法估量的,本文将从DB、ETL、前端展现工具方面对数据仓库的流行产品进行一些简单的探讨,以供大家参考。数据库(DB)后台数据库目前比较流行的包括TeraData(NCR)、IQ(Sybase)、ORACLE、DB2等,而就本人的理解,ORACLE和DB2在OLTP中占有绝对的优势,但在注重海量数据高效查询的OLAP中,远远不及TeraData
简介 Jfroge的artifactory 是一款Maven仓库服务端软件,可以用来在内网搭建maven仓库,供公司内部公共库的上传和发布,以提供公共代码使用的便利性。 Artifactory的仓库主要分三类:local、remote、virtual 本地私有仓库(local):用于内部使用,上传的组件不会向外部进行同步; 远程仓库(remote):用于代理及缓存公共仓库,不能向此类型的仓库上传私
作为程序员的你是否经常面临如下对话场景产品经理:“这个需求非常紧急,只改动一点点,加个字段透出来,须在**前上线”。我们的回答:1、“我正在升级一个三方依赖包/中间件,这个发布还要一段时间,还要等这个发布完稳定一段时间后再说”2、“这个修改,需要拉分支修改,然后要编译、打包、部署,再测试验证,研发交付过程就需要1小时起”3、......这里面有两个问题 :一是:“应用”承载多业务服务,并与基础设施
一、概念1. 承上启下JFrog Artifactory 系列1 --- 安装与配置JFrog Artifactory 系列2 --- Https2. 仓库种类(1) 按逻辑结构划分逻辑上讲,最常用的制品库类型有以下三种:a. Local Repositories(本地仓库):用于搭建私有仓库,存储组织内部制品;b. Remote Repositories(远程仓库):用于存储(缓存)远程仓库
使用Visual Studio Team Services持续集成(四)——使用构建运行测试使用构建来运行测试来验证集成是一个很好的实践。MyHealth.API.IntegrationTests 项目包含单元测试.如果在Visual Studio中打开My Health Clinic解决方案,将在“Test Ecplorer”窗口中看到以下测试用例。在构建定义中的Test任务需要修改,以指向仓库
# 软件制品仓库架构简介 在软件开发的过程中,软件制品仓库(Artifact Repository)是一个至关重要的组件。它不仅可以存储构建好的软件制品,还能够管理和分发这些制品。本文将探讨软件制品仓库的基本架构,并结合代码示例和图示来加深理解。 ## 什么是软件制品仓库? 软件制品仓库是一个集中存储和管理构建产物的地方,通常包括库文件、文档、镜像等。仓库通常使用专门的工具进行管理,如 Ma
原创 8月前
27阅读
简介我们都知道ABP已经实现了仓储模式,支持EF core 和dapper 进行数据库的连接和管理,可以很方便的注入仓储来操作你的数据,不需要自己单独定义一个仓储来实现,通用的仓储实现了通用的crud接口和一些常用的方法 例如:public class InvoiceAppService:IITransientDependency { private readonly IRepositor
转载 2024-10-17 09:17:59
99阅读
云仓是物流仓储的一种,它与我们知道的传统仓、电商仓不一样。云仓是利用云计算以及现代管理方式,依托仓储设施进行货物流通的全新物流仓储体系产品。云仓在建设时花费的资金比较多,不过可以提供高时效以及精细化的管理。云仓的作业流程非常快,主要依靠自动化装备和信息化系统,入库与出库的速度非常快。比如京东的云仓出库作业,即从接到订单,到拣货,到出库,基本只需要10分钟。这样的速度是传统仓不具备的。云仓的每一步都
一、含义(VMI:Vender Management Inventory) 注:供应商——总部物流中心;分销商——各销售部门。供应商管理库存——供方决定什么时间补货和补多少货。该技术关注以最有效率的方法补货,因而不用采用常规的手工商品订购单据作业,取而代之的是,利用数据库和信息处理技术,保证实时监测商品库存水平、预测商品流量,从而确定什么时间补货及补多少,避免断货。二、VMI技术模型:假
对于每个制造企业来说,仓库的管理非常重要。如果仓库管理不好,它会增加企业的库存成本、人工成本、出错成本,而且还会影响到后续的物料采购、成品生产、产品销售和用户体验。尽管仓库管理如此重要,但仍有不少制造企业并没有将仓库重视起来,依旧源用传统的人工方式进行管理,以致他们在业务扩展后,出现了诸多仓库问题:1.仓库里的物资和库位很多,但是缺少相应的标识,使得物资的搜寻是基于人的经验,效率很低;2.无法实时
  • 1
  • 2
  • 3
  • 4
  • 5